About Enable

Provision of residential and respite care services for people with a learning or physical disability.

We help parents, carers and people with a learning disability. We organise a wwekly Social Club (Sept - June) ard have Eater, Halloween and Christmas parties. We also have a summer Outing on the first Saturday in June. To fund the above we organise an Annual Raffle, Tombola stall at Bellshire Fair and a Prize Bingo Night.

Skills & Experience

Volunteers must be sensitive to the needs of people with learning disabilities, and be able to assist in the care of people who are less able bodied.
